Career path

Career Roles Key Responsibilities
Cognitive Behavioral Therapist Provide individual and group therapy sessions using CBT techniques for clients with substance use disorders.
Addiction Counselor Assess clients' substance use issues, develop treatment plans, and provide counseling and support throughout the recovery process.
Substance Abuse Therapist Conduct assessments, create treatment goals, and implement interventions to address substance abuse issues in clients.
Clinical Supervisor Provide oversight and guidance to therapists and counselors working with clients with substance use disorders.
Program Director Manage and oversee the operations of a substance abuse treatment program, including staff supervision and program development.
